Jessica Henwick almost missed ‘Game of Thrones’ Season 7 while filming ‘Iron Fist’

Image: helen sloan/hbo

If you watched Iron Fist (our condolences), the highlight by far was Jessica Henwick as Colleen Wing. But before she was cast in the Netflix Marvel-verse, Henwick portrayed Nymeria Sand of Dorne on Game of Thrones, and she wasn’t sure she could return for Season 7.

I wasnt able to do it, Henwick told Entertainment Weekly. My schedule clashed. I was filming Iron Fist for six-to-seven months and they wouldnt give me the time off. [GoT] was so massive for me in terms of my career and building my profile and as an experience in itself, I wanted to return.”

Henwick recalled a producer telling her, “Its really important that you come back otherwise your character will just disappear,” which isn’t a threat when you’re on a show where characters die in the thousands.

“So I spoke to Marvel and I managed to get a release,” Henwick said in the EW interview. “I literally was flying back and forth while I was doing Iron Fist in New York to Belfast, even during Christmas break.

Nymeria is currently in Dorne with her sisters, the other Sand Snakes, and Ellaria Sand. They’ve been approached by Olenna Tyrell, who seeks vengeance against Cersei Lannister for the deaths of Margaery, Loras, and Mace Tyrell.

Game of Thrones Season 7 premieres July 16.
